Getting There

  • Car

    If you are driving from anywhere in Lääne County, head towards Tallinn via the E263 highway. The journey typically takes about 1.5 to 2 hours, depending on your starting point. Once you reach Tallinn, follow the signs for the city center. Navigate to Suur-Karja street. The UNESCO Eesti Rahvuslik Komisjon is located at Suur-Karja 23, 10148 Tallinn. Parking options are available nearby, but be aware that there may be parking fees.

  • Public Transportation

    To reach UNESCO Eesti Rahvuslik Komisjon using public transport, start by taking a bus from any location within Lääne County to Tallinn. You can check the schedules via the Estonian public transport website or app. Once you arrive in Tallinn at the central bus station (Tallinna Autobussijaam), you can either walk or take a tram to the city center. If walking, head northwest on Tartu mnt, turn left onto Gonsiori street, and continue until you reach Suur-Karja street. The UNESCO office is located at Suur-Karja 23, 10148 Tallinn. The bus fare varies based on the distance, typically ranging from €3 to €10.

Discover more about UNESCO Eesti Rahvuslik Komisjon

Nestled in the heart of Tallinn, the UNESCO Eesti Rahvuslik Komisjon is not just an ordinary government office; it is a gateway to understanding Estonia’s commitment to cultural heritage and global cooperation. This institution plays a pivotal role in promoting the values and initiatives of UNESCO, working diligently to preserve the country's rich history and ensure that future generations appreciate its significance. Visitors to Tallinn will find this location particularly appealing, as it offers insights into Estonia’s cultural policies and the efforts being made to safeguard its historical sites. The building itself, while primarily functional, reflects the architectural charm of Tallinn, situated perfectly in the vibrant Kesklinn district, where history meets modernity. Although not traditionally a tourist attraction, the UNESCO Eesti Rahvuslik Komisjon is a fine representation of Estonia’s dedication to its cultural identity and its place in the world. For tourists eager to delve deeper into the country's heritage, this location serves as an informative stop, potentially offering resources on UNESCO World Heritage Sites scattered throughout Estonia. Additionally, the office often participates in community events aimed at raising awareness about cultural preservation, making it a hub for those interested in Estonia’s ongoing narrative of heritage and identity. Whether you’re a history buff, a culture enthusiast, or simply curious about Estonia’s global contributions, a visit to the UNESCO Eesti Rahvuslik Komisjon will enrich your understanding of this fascinating country.
